This job has expired and no longer accepts applications.

Go Developer

Remote

We’re remote-first, celebrating diversity across 30 countries. At Mercuryo, you’ll be empowered to take ownership of your work, spark creativity, and shape how we move forward together.

Your Role:

  • Development of Golang applications in SOA.

  • Refactoring, optimization, new features.

  • Writing of unit and functional tests.

  • Document APIs.

  • Collaborate with QA, Devops, Analytics, Product Managers.

What We're Looking For:

  • Communication skills.

  • 4+ years of experience with Golang in projects with SOA.

  • Use Golang toolchain including pprof, delve, linters.

  • GIT commands and flows.

  • SQL, distinguishing between PostgresSQL and MySQL dialects.

  • Message brokers including RabbitMQ, Kafka, NATS.

  • Redis commands.

  • Docker, including writing Docker files.

Additional:

  • Basics of architectural patterns in SOA.

  • Experience in banking industry.

  • Experience with cryptocurrency projects.

  • Publicly available open source projects (profile on github, etc.).

What We Offer:

  • Competitive market rate salary and performance-based incentives.

  • 22 days annual leave with an additional 6 company days, plus bank holidays.

  • Comprehensive health insurance plans.

  • Extensive Benefits program.

  • Flexible work schedule and remote work options.

  • Professional development and training opportunities.

  • Opportunity to shape the initiatives you’re working on.

  • Diverse and friendly team.

  • We are open-minded to new ideas.

Published on: 9/22/2025

Mercuryo

Mercuryo

Mercuryo is a payment service provider that enables users to buy cryptocurrencies using fiat currency via various payment methods.

Website

See all 7 jobs at Mercuryo

Similar jobs